Ms Natasha Low [30] was first featured on this blog in 2013 when she was a K-Pop singer with the group called, SKarf. Now she's a pop TV actress on our Singapore screen acting as a boisterous, fierce but kind-hearted young nyonya. What a change in roles but definitely for the better!
